From
Megohime's lineage, her paternal grandmother (Tamura Takaaki's wife) and maternal grandmother (Lady Yakata, Sōma Akitane's wife) were both daughters of Tanemune Date, Masamune's great-grandfather.

Before the seventh anniversary of
Masamune's death, a wooden statue of him was created by the order of Megohime and it is a valuable historical material to tell his appearance.

When
Masamune died on June 27, 1636, she entered the Buddhist priesthood under the Ungo Zenji and called herself Yōtokuin.
